How To Design Custom Pins

Below are the simple steps to design custom pins and perfectly translate your artwork into smart badges.

1.     Define Your Pin Purpose

Before designing your pin, you must need to know your intent to design this pin. For example, are you choosing pins for events, collectibles, or as an award? Defining your pin’s purpose will help you to choose the right type of pin and make it perfect for the use. Some are made with the basic design, while others have an added touch of elegance.

2.     Choose Your Pin Type

When you are choosing the design, you need to choose the pins according to your purpose, cost, and look you need, whether it is for an event or customized gifts. Whether you need textured pins with metal finishes, smooth and flat pins, solid metals, or detailed images, choosing the right type of pins that is tailored to your brand is crucial.

3.     Decide Your Pin Size

The typical standard size of the custom pins ranges from 0.75” to 1.25”, so you have enough area to add meaningful design, but too much design can make it heavy. If you are making custom hat pins, then the best size ranges from 1” to 2”. You can go up to 3” for the back patches, and they often contain intricate designs with more text.

4.     Sketch Your Concept

You must remember that your final artwork has a tiny space. It is best to design your pins with big lines, clear forms, and little details. Ensure to keep your shading simple and don’t clutter the background, and also don’t use tiny fonts. Perfect design is the one that can be identified by somebody an arm’s length away.

5.     Digitize Your Design

You may start making your artwork with a pencil on paper, but you need to digitize your design before manufacturing. The process will move forward once the design is transformed through the software. The vector format of the design supports scaling while ensuring the quality remains the same at any size. Layers will remain distinct in the file, which separates cut lines for the mold. Otherwise, tools will face complications.

6.     Choose The Colors

Most of the pin makers often use a Pantone machine to ensure color matching of colors throughout the design. Each section can have its own shade without reliance on CMYK or RGB systems. Designers often assign a single color code space instead of blending colors digitally. Using too many hues can clutter the pin, and adding a number of colors can slow down the production of the badges.

7.     Pick Your Plating And Finish

The exposed part of the pin is called the plating or finishing, and it affects the final look. There are various options for plating, like shiny gold, black nickel, rose gold, antique copper, etc. Ensure you combine your Pantone color with plating to bring excellent contrast.

8.     Select Your Backing

The last step is to choose the type of backing to attach the pin. You can use a butterfly clutch (military clutch) or rubber backing for everyday fashionable use. Most people often use magnetic pins widely to protect fine fabric from damage from locking clasps or pin holes to prevent losing expensive collector pins.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many colors can be used for custom pins?

The filling process will become hard if you use more than 8 Pantone colors. Too many colors can make each unit cost more, and it will become messy. The ideal number of colors is 2 to 3, but if you want more, then you should limit it to 8 for a cost-effective design.

Is it effective to use a gradient on a custom pin design?

No, custom enamel pins contain traditional enamel, which is like a paint that fills recessed areas, and those areas are separated by metal lines so you can blend them into gradients. If you want gradient colors for your brand pins that look like an image, you can order printed pins instead of enamel.

How much time does it take to make custom pins?

It usually takes 2 to 4 weeks of time to produce these high-quality customized pins. The overall timeline depends on the design complexity, urgency, and quality of the order, so the turnaround time differs.
